Takecopter!!!! OK, so maybe we've got some 'splaining to do here...If you're not a Doraemon fan (*gasp!*), and have no idea what a "takecopter" is, "take" is Japanese for "bamboo," and "copter" comes from "helicopter". Japanese kids grow up playing with little bamboo-bladed toys that you spin in your hands to send flying away...bamboo helicopters! Right...now, fast-forward to that beloved anime character Doraemon. He's a robot cat, to be sure, and one of his tricks is that he can deploy helicopter-like blades from the top of his head and fly like a helicopter...or a takecopter, even! OK, so now we know all about takecopters, and why this robot cat named Doraemon has one.

Which leads us to this great toy from the folks at Epoch! Yes, it's Doraemon, with his takecopter deployed from his noggin...and he flies! You can control Doraemon with the twin-stick infra-red controller, which can be set to "beginner" or "advanced" mode. The dual counter-rotating blades let him fly high and free (be careful of the spinning blades, though!). Set includes Doraemon, the controller/recharger, two fun "secret tools" (an "air cannon" and a "small light"...assembly required), and a mini-diorama of Doraemon's buddy Nobita's town (made from the box itself). Requires six AA batteries for the controller/recharger (Doraemon comes with a rechargeable lithium ion battery already installed). Charging takes about 30 minutes, and you get about three minutes of solid flight time. You can recharge using the same set of charger batteries about 15 times. The range of the IR controller is about five meters. A great item for fans of Doraemon, or for anybody who loves flying things!
